Calling all Bluffton area Girl Scout alumni - Dec. 12 anniversary celebration planned
The anniversary of 100 years of Girl Scouts in the United States will be celebrated in Bluffton in December.
"The Bluffton Girl Scouts are looking for all Girl Scout alumni to join us for light refreshments, fun and sisterhood. We invite you to come and share a song or story from your years as a Girl Scout," said Wendy Chappell-Dick, who is helping to organize the event planned Monday, Dec. 12.
"We would appreciate an RSVP by Dec. 5 so that we can prepare properly. Please contact Kathy Bishop [email protected] or 567-226-1234.
